> > > Please don't pull that in for a console file manager.
> > Those came in for completeness (portcheck also complains without them)
> > but I can see why one would rather ignore it.
> 
> I wonder if we should come up with a better policy for console apps with
> desktop files, as obviously it's useful to update the database if you
> *do* have a desktop environment.
> 
> Any thoughts on using "@exec %D/bin/update-desktop-database || true" (etc)
> and not listing the desktop-file-utils dep *only* for console apps?


Hmm that's actually a good idea, i like it...
Last time this came up it was for editors/joe where the entries were
@comment'ed out.
